Top 10 Skills Recruiters Notice First on Your Resume

 

Top 10 Skills Recruiters Notice: Crafting a resume that gets noticed in the first few seconds is critical in today’s competitive job market. With recruiters spending an average of 6–8 seconds scanning a resume, it’s important to showcase the 10 skills recruiters notice first—those that instantly signal you’re a great fit.

In this article, we’ll break down the top 10 skills recruiters notice and how you can highlight them effectively on your resume to improve your chances of landing that interview.

Top 10 Skills Recruiters Notice First on Your Resume

Why Skills Matter More Than Ever

With automated tracking systems (ATS) and fast-paced hiring, recruiters filter candidates based on specific keywords and visible competencies. Including the right skills not only ensures you pass the initial scan but also tells the recruiter “you’re ready to deliver.”

So, what are the 10 skills recruiters notice right away?

1. Communication Skills

Whether it’s written, verbal, or presentation, communication is the #1 skill recruiters notice first. It impacts team collaboration, customer service, and leadership.

Tip: Include phrases like “Strong written and verbal communication” or “Delivered client presentations to executives.”

2. Technical Proficiency

Depending on your field, recruiters instantly look for technical skills like:

  • Excel, Word, PowerPoint

  • Programming languages (Python, Java, SQL)

  • CRMs like Salesforce

  • Adobe Creative Suite

Tip: Use a dedicated Skills section and tailor it to the job description.

3. Teamwork and Collaboration

Most job roles today require cross-functional collaboration. Recruiters scan for signs that you work well with others.

Tip: Add accomplishments like “Collaborated with a 10-member cross-functional team to launch a product.”

4. Time Management

Meeting deadlines is non-negotiable. Recruiters prioritize candidates who can manage time effectively.

Tip: Mention scenarios like “Completed project deliverables 3 days ahead of schedule.”

5. Problem-Solving Abilities

Companies want people who take initiative and find solutions. That’s why this is one of the top 10 skills recruiters notice first.

Tip: Include bullet points such as “Resolved customer complaints leading to 20% higher retention.”

6. Analytical Thinking

Recruiters for data-related or business roles often notice this skill at the top.

Tip: Show your thinking through metrics like “Analyzed market trends to increase revenue by 15%.”

7. Leadership and Management

Even if you’re not applying for a leadership role, showing leadership potential gives you an edge.

Tip: Add phrases like “Mentored 5 new team members” or “Led weekly project meetings.”

8. Adaptability

Recruiters value candidates who can thrive in a fast-changing environment. This is especially important in tech, marketing, and customer-facing roles.

Tip: Use examples like “Quickly adapted to new CRM tools and trained the team within a week.”

9. Industry-Specific Tools or Skills

This varies by profession. For example:

  • HR: Zoho People, HRIS

  • Finance: QuickBooks, Tally

  • Marketing: SEMrush, HubSpot

  • Engineering: AutoCAD, SolidWorks

Tip: Always match tools mentioned in the job post to your resume.

10. Multitasking

Finally, recruiters notice if you can handle multiple responsibilities efficiently—especially for admin, operations, and support roles.

Tip: Highlight with achievements like “Managed 3 departments’ schedules while coordinating company-wide events.”

Resume Formatting Tips to Make These Skills Stand Out

To make the 10 skills recruiters notice truly visible, use the right format:

  • Use bullet points under experience

  • Create a separate “Skills” section at the top or side

  • Apply bold fonts for skill keywords (don’t overdo it)

  • Include quantifiable achievements wherever possible

Skills to Avoid or Reword

Recruiters often ignore overused or vague skills like:

  • “Hardworking”

  • “Go-getter”

  • “Think outside the box”

Instead, use specific achievements and measurable outcomes.

4 Expert Cover Letter Tips To Land Interviews Successfully

In today’s competitive job market, a strong cover letter can be your golden ticket to an interview. While your resume lists your qualifications, your cover letter tells your story, showcases your passion, and convinces hiring managers why you’re the perfect fit.

This guide will walk you through

  • How to structure a winning cover letter
  • Key mistakes to avoid
  • Pro tips to make your application stand out
  • Real-world examples for inspiration

Why Your Cover Letter Matters More Than You Think

Many job seekers make the mistake of rushing through their cover letter or skipping it altogether. But recruiters use it to:

  • Assess communication skills – Can you write clearly and professionally?
  • Gauge enthusiasm – Do you genuinely want this job?
  • Understand career transitions—explain employment gaps or career changes.

well-crafted cover letter complements your resume and significantly boosts your chances of landing an interview.

Tip 1: Personalize Your Opening

Ditch the Generic Greeting

  •  “To Whom It May Concern”
  •  “Dear [Hiring Manager’s Name],”

How to find the hiring manager’s name:

  • Check the job posting
  • Visit the company’s LinkedIn page
  • Call the company’s HR department

Show You’ve Done Your Homework

  • Mention something specific about the company
  • Align your skills with their needs

Example:
“I was excited to see your opening for a Digital Marketing Specialist at XYZ Corp. Your recent campaign on sustainable fashion aligns perfectly with my experience in eco-friendly branding.”

Tip 2: Highlight Achievements, Not Just Duties

Use the CAR Method (Challenge-Action-Result)

ChallengeActionResult
Declining customer satisfaction scoresImplemented new feedback systemImproved CSAT by 35% in 3 months

Quantify Your Impact

  • “Managed social media accounts”
  • “Grew Instagram following from 5K to 25K in 6 months through strategic content planning.”

Tip 3: Keep It Concise and Scannable

Ideal Structure:

  1. Opening Hook (1-2 sentences)
  2. Relevant Achievements (3-4 bullet points)
  3. Cultural Fit (1 paragraph)
  4. Strong Closing (Call to action)

Formatting Tips:

  • Use bullet points for key achievements
  • Keep paragraphs under 3 lines
  • Left-align text for easy reading

Tip 4: End With a Powerful Call to Action

Weak vs. Strong Closings:

  • “I hope to hear from you soon.”
  • “I’m available at [phone] or to discuss how I can contribute to your team. When would be a good time to connect?”

Common Cover Letter Mistakes to Avoid

  • Repeating your resume verbatim
  • Using a generic template for all applications
  • Exceeding one page
  • Typos and grammatical errors

KCET Admit Card 2025 Released How to Check Complete Guide

If you’re planning to appear for the Karnataka Common Entrance Test (KCET) this year, the wait is finally over. The KCET Admit Card 2025 has officially been released on the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) website cetonline.karnataka.gov.in.

This blog will serve as your complete guide to understanding everything about the KCET Admit Card 2025from how to download it to what documents to carry on exam day and key details to verify. Whether you’re a first-time candidate or returning, we’ve got you covered.

KCET Admit Card 2025 Released at cetonline.karnataka.gov.in—How to Check & Download

What is KCET 2025?

The Karnataka Common Entrance Test (KCET) is a state-level entrance exam conducted annually by the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A). It is the gateway for students seeking admission into undergraduate professional courses like engineering, agriculture, pharmacy, and veterinary sciences in the state of Karnataka.

In 2025, thousands of students from Karnataka and across India are expected to participate in KCET to secure admission into top colleges and universities.

KCET Admit Card 2025 – Key Highlights

EventDetails
Exam NameKarnataka Common Entrance Test (KCET)
Conducting BodyKarnataka Examinations Authority (KEA)
KCET 2025 Admit Card Release DateApril 7, 2025
KCET Exam DateApril 18–20, 2025
Official Websitecetonline.karnataka.gov.in
Mode of ExamOffline (Pen & Paper based)
Courses OfferedEngineering, BPharm, Agriculture, Veterinary

How to Download KCET Admit Card 2025

How to Download KCET Admit Card 2025

Follow the steps below to download your KCET 2025 admit card from the official website:

Step-by-Step Guide
  1. Visit the official KEA website
    Go to: https://cetonline.karnataka.gov.in

  2. Click on the “KCET 2025 Admit Card” link
    This will be prominently visible on the homepage.

  3. Enter your login credentials

    • KCET Application Number

    • Date of Birth (DOB)

  4. Submit the details
    Click on the “Submit” button after filling in the information.

  5. View and download the admit card
    Your KCET Admit Card 2025 will appear on the screen.

  6. Print a copy
    Download and take a printout of the admit card. It is mandatory to carry a hard copy on the exam day.

Details Mentioned on KCET Admit Card 2025

Your KCET admit card is your entry pass to the exam centre and should contain all the relevant details. Cross-check for accuracy.

  • Candidate’s Name

  • KCET Roll Number

  • Application Number

  • Exam Date and Time

  • Exam Centre Name and Address

  • Candidate’s Photograph and Signature

  • Instructions for Exam Day

If you notice any discrepancies, immediately contact KEA through their helpline or email support.

KCET 2025 Exam Day Guidelines

The Karnataka Examinations Authority has issued several guidelines to ensure the smooth conduct of the KCET 2025 examination.

What to Carry to the Exam Hall
  • Printed copy of the KCET Admit Card 2025

  • Valid Photo ID Proof (Aadhaar Card, PAN Card, Voter ID, Passport, or Driving License)

  • 2 Passport-sized Photographs (Same as on admit card)

  • Blue or Black Ballpoint Pen

What Not to Carry
  • Mobile phones, smartwatches, Bluetooth devices

  • Calculators or any electronic gadgets

  • Notes or study material

  • Bags or purses

KCET 2025 Exam Dates (Tentative)

DateSubject
April 18, 2025Biology/Mathematics
April 19, 2025Physics
April 20, 2025Chemistry
April 21, 2025Kannada Language Test (only for Horanadu & Gadinadu Kannadiga candidates)

Why the KCET Admit Card 2025 Is So Important

  • Identity Verification: It’s used to verify your identity at the exam centre.

  • Entry Pass: Without it, you will not be allowed to sit for the exam.

  • Information Hub: Contains essential details like centre name, subject codes, and exam timings.

  • Discipline Enforcer: It contains exam rules and codes of conduct that students must follow.

Common Issues While Downloading KCET Admit Card and Solutions

Forgot Application Number?

Use the “Forgot Application Number” link on the KEA login page and retrieve it via your registered email or phone number.

Website Not Loading?

This often happens due to high traffic. Try accessing the site during non-peak hours (early morning or late night).

Admit Card Not Visible?

Ensure you entered the correct credentials and that your application is complete. Contact KEA if the problem persists.

KCET 2025 – Exam Pattern Overview

Understanding the exam pattern will help you prepare more efficiently.

SubjectQuestionsMarksDuration
Physics606080 minutes
Chemistry606080 minutes
Mathematics/Biology606080 minutes
Kannada (if applicable)505060 minutes
  • Type of Questions: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s)

  • Marking Scheme: 1 mark per correct answer; no negative marking.

Preparation Tips for KCET 2025

  1. Know the Syllabus: Stick to the official syllabus prescribed by KEA.

  2. Make a Study Plan: Allocate time daily for each subject.

  3. Practice Previous Year Papers: Understand question trends and patterns.

  4. Take mock tests: time yourself and analyse your performance.

  5. Revise Regularly: Keep revising concepts to strengthen memory.

  6. Stay Healthy: Take care of your physical and mental health.

KCET 2025: Admission to Which Courses?

By clearing KCET 2025, you can get admission into:

  • Engineering (B.E. / B.Tech)

  • B.Pharm and D.Pharm

  • B.Sc. (Agriculture, Forestry, Horticulture)

  • BVSc & AH (Veterinary)

  • BNYS (Naturopathy and Yogic Sciences)
